Transaction 831a77bb750cdabac127f2da9c90994a0e3223d8c1d9d7128ed091564ca6a623
1 Input
2 Outputs
- 831a77bb750cdabac127f2da9c90994a0e3223d8c1d9d7128ed091564ca6a623:0
- 831a77bb750cdabac127f2da9c90994a0e3223d8c1d9d7128ed091564ca6a623:1
value 2707194
address 3PypwcoWBUbekB86fpxWKFi9uVvFPTNnJa
value 153994
address 34hNDZ2pzc3Dd4JDfcjCL68WzAALxUAKHs